Resolve conflicts in Safari testing for Navigate backwards into a radio group (Radio Group Example Using aria-activedescendant, Tests 2 and 4 V24.03.12)

Test 2: Review Conflicts for "Navigate backwards into a radio group where no radio buttons are checked"

Unexpected Behaviors for "Shift+j (single quick key nav on)" Command:

*   Tester mmoss recorded output "Run Test Setup dimmed button You are currently on a button. This item is dimmed." and noted "Reading cursor position changed in an unexpected manner (Details: Cursor moved forward to the dimmed Run Test Setup button, rather than backward to the last radio button in thre group., Impact: MODERATE)".
*   Tester jha11y recorded output "Run Test Setup, dimmed, button" and noted "Reading cursor position changed in an unexpected manner (Details: focus moved to the run setup button which is the opposite of the intended direction, Impact: SEVERE)".
*   Tester IsaDC recorded output " Run Test Setup dimmed button You are currently on a button. This item is dimmed." and noted "Reading cursor position changed in an unexpected manner (Details: The reading cursor move to an unrelated button., Impact: MODERATE)".

Test 4: Review Conflicts for "Navigate backwards into a radio group where the last radio button is checked"

Unexpected Behaviors for "Shift+j (single quick key nav on)" Command:

*   Tester mmoss recorded output "Run Test Setup dimmed button You are currently on a button. This item is dimmed." and noted "Reading cursor position changed in an unexpected manner (Details: The cusor did not move to the last radio button in the group, and instead moved to the Run Test Setup button., Impact: MODERATE)".
*   Tester jha11y recorded output "Run Test Setup, dimmed, button" and noted "Reading cursor position changed in an unexpected manner (Details: focus moved to the run setup button which is the opposite of the intended direction, Impact: SEVERE)".
*   Tester IsaDC recorded output " Run Test Setup dimmed button You are currently on a button. This item is dimmed." and noted "Reading cursor position changed in an unexpected manner (Details: Reading cursor move to unrelated button., Impact: MODERATE)".
